If I was the Leafs I would never do anything remotely close to that. That is way too much. Gibson is awesome, no doubt about it. But seriously, what Sandin and Nylander bring to the table is far more than Gibson. Gibson helps this team maybe win 5 more games but take Nylander out and the Leafs lose as many if not more. Consider what Sandin looks like he'll be and this is even worse. Unfortunately the cost for a goalie is not nearly as high as it used to be. A good system can make a okay goalie look incredible, having a good goalie who can steal a game or two is good enough to win the cup. There are a lot of those available this year. If Gibson was on the table, he'd be the top option but even still, there are a tonne of good options. Andersen for one, Kuemper I think is also extremely good, Murray is a 2 time cup champ, just to name a few. Throw in that many teams will he forced to leave a goalie unprotected and even more guys become possibilities. Demand too high of a price and you end up watching your asset lose value. Like Manson, his value has dropped a big amount in the past 2 seasons. He used to be good but now he's a 2nd pair/bottom 4 on most teams.
